About Saranacentral Bajatama Tbk

PT. Saranacentral Bajatama (SCB), established in 1996, is belonging to Sarana Steel Group, which was set up in 1970 and has built up its strong reputation in the worldwide steel industry. In order to provide competitive Hot-Dip Galvanized Steel Sheet/Coil to the customers, SCB take advantage of more advanced NOF (Non-Oxidation Furnace) System for production process, by which SCB differentiate itself from other competitors that use conventional processing system.

About Griptha Putra Persada Tbk.

PT Griptha Putra Persada Tbk (the Company), was established based on Notarial Deed No. 26 dated April 14, 2010 of Drs. Ika Slamet Riyono, S.H., notary in Kudus. The Company started its commercial operation in July 1, 2015. The Company’s immediate parent company is PT Mulia Jaya Palma and the ultimate controlling shareholder of the Company is Samuel Jeffrey Christiawan Soegeng.
